  • Abstract
    A wireless remote control pruning machine was developed for plantation forest. The new designed system mainly consists of two parts: a transmitting system in the form of a hand controller and a receiving system mounted on the frame of the machine to drive the mechanical system. The idea of using the complex programmable logic device (CPLD) to realize the digital signal processing for the control system was discussed in details. The structure of the electromechanical interface, the transmitting system and the receiving system were all presented in this paper. The point of technology for each part was analyzed. The whole remote control system has the advantages of simplicity, reliability of performance and function of anti-interference. It has been successfully used in the manufactured automatic pruning machine and the expected result is obtained.
